Outdoor Used Equipment Sale this Saturday

OSU Rec Sports, in partnership with Surplus Property, will host a sale of used outdoor sporting equipment this Saturday, February 15 at McAlexander Fieldhouse. The event will be held 8:30-11:30 am but we recommend coming before 10 am for the best selection. Come find great deals on used gear including camping, skiing, climbing, boating and […]

RecycleMania 2014 Kicks Off with M.U. Quad Trash Monster

If you have passed through the Memorial Union Quad yet this week, you may have noticed a new presence: a heaping, stinking beast most foul! The RecycleMania Trash Monster, as it’s known, was built by our student volunteer team the Waste Watchers last week. It is built a monster out of 260 lbs. of trash […]
